  • VISION STATEMENT The SEED House is a state-of-the-art residential cut- a-way concept to be built on the LISD CSF Campus. This innovative and unique educational resource will embody proven building science and energy efficient technologies highlighting new construction, remodeling and energy retrofitting approaches designed to promote comfort, healthy indoor air quality, safety, energy conservation and energy efficiency.
